In the Sumerian civilization, the purpose of a ziggurat was to

The purpose of a ziggurat was to create a place for deity - it had many levels and it was a huge temple. Each level was a sub-temple for less important gods, while the highest level was believed to be a place reserved for the most important god.

What did the followers of the social gospel movement believe that organized religion must place greater emphasis on?
Tcecarenko [31]

A) reconstructing American society

The Social Gospel movement took place during the Gilded Age and sought to reform society to be more moral and proper.

The Social Gospel movement supported reform especially for social groups that were struggling in society. The aimed to reform prisons, orphanages, education, and laws regarding morality. Early reformers wanted to make alcohol illegal and encourage chaste behaviors. They also worked to improve working conditions and get rid of child labor.
